The Bryce Eldridge Era officially has arrived, and Giants fans couldn’t be more excited.
San Francisco is calling up its top prospect, and the slugging first baseman will join the team in Arizona on Monday, sources confirmed to NBC Sports Bay Area’s Alex Pavlovic on Sunday night.
Front office had been hesitant all summer, but Dom Smith is out a couple of weeks and they just had a very quiet weekend offensively.
